Sensory or speech status

Sens or speech stat

Definition

  • Sensory or speech status expected values include codes for kinds of sensory or speech impairment measures. For example, a patient might have a visual impairment that could be supported by observations of visual acuity, keratometry, or refraction. Some other examples are coded values for vestibular functions like sense of position, balance, and proprioception, temperature, vibration, and pressure. This term was created for, but not limited in use to, the HL7 Implementation Guide for CDA® Release 2: Consolidated-CDA Complete Documentation Templates.
